It has nothing to do with the brand, it's all about the fact that the light is on the same axis as the lens, which means that the light hits the back of the eye and bounces straight back, the red comes from the blood vessels.
The only effective technique is to have a high level of ambient lighting, this is a big help because in bright light the pupils are smaller.